Garden Soil Moist Hacks Improve Soil Quality: How to keep your garden plants green in summer? What are those gardening hacks that will take proper care of your garden in summer? What can be done to maintain moisture in the soil?

The biggest problem for gardeners during the summer season is the soil drying up quickly. Due to strong sunlight and hot winds, plants have to be watered frequently, yet many times the plants start withering. In such a situation, just giving more water is not the solution. By adopting some easy and smart gardening hacks, you can maintain moisture in the soil for a long time. This will keep the roots of the plants healthy and will also save water. Let us know 5 such effective hacks, which can help in keeping the soil of your garden moist in the hot summer.

Press old broken pottery into soil

Instead of throwing away broken pieces of old clay pots or pots, bury them in the soil around the plants. Terracotta releases moisture slowly, allowing the surrounding soil to remain moist for longer periods of time. This method can work especially well in large pots.

Natural cover of banana leaves

If you find banana leaves around you, cut them into small pieces and spread them on the soil. These can retain moisture for a longer time than ordinary dry grass and also turn into compost slowly.

ola pot irrigation technique

Ola pot technique is becoming very popular among gardening experts. In this, a small earthen pot is buried in the soil and water is filled in it. Water slowly seeps through the walls of the pitcher and reaches the roots directly. This also saves water and the soil remains constantly moist.

sponge layer hack

In larger pots, pieces of old clean sponge can be placed at the bottom. Sponges absorb excess water and gradually add moisture back to the soil when needed. This can be a very useful trick in the balcony garden.

Grow a living cover over a pot

Instead of leaving bare soil, you can grow small ground cover plants or moss. These protect the soil from direct sunlight, which reduces evaporation of water. Besides, the pot also looks more attractive.

Add rice washing water, not ice water.

Many people use cold water in summer, but normal temperature rice washing water can be more beneficial for the plants. This also provides mild nutrition to the soil and can help retain moisture.
